Please join The Future of Film is Female for its third annual evening of short films at Nitehawk Cinema! Both programs will be followed by a Q&A with the filmmakers.

The Future of Film is Female is a non-profit organization whose mission is to amplify the work of all women and non-binary filmmakers through its Short Film Fund, exhibition programming, and theatrical distribution. entre le feu et le clair de lune. Director Dominic Yarabe. 18 minutes. 2024.
A father recounts. A village reenacts. A daughter documents.

Gloria. Director Kim Blanck. 10 minutes. 2025.
In the San Francisco Bay Area, a Chinese woman living alone and struggling with her memory finds new purpose in teaching herself Spanish.

SEÁNA. Director Audrey Lane. 11 minutes. 2025.
In the days leading up to her late best friend’s birthday and death anniversary, a young woman teeters between celebration and sorrow, reflecting on how early loss shaped her understanding of the world.

Pack Rat. Director Lucy Suess. 18 minutes. 2024.
In rural New Zealand, a teenage girl fights to keep her place among the pack of boys she has grown up with.

Pinky. Director Ariel McCleese. 3 minutes. 2025.
Mommy needs some me time.

Azi. Montana Mann. 14 minutes. 2024.
During a weekend vacation with her best friend’s family, 17-year-old Azi gets caught up in an unexpected game with another guest.

Video Barn. Director Bianca Poletti. 14 minutes. 2025.
A missing friend. A cursed video store. One clerk’s search will pull her into the static.

Such Good Friends. Director Bri Klaproth. 11 minutes. 2025.
After ending a toxic friendship, a people-pleaser finds herself falling into old patterns with her ex-best friend’s family.
